Milton Keynes South West
Patman Denning Election Communication
Wednesday 06 Jun 2001 VOTE PATMAN VOTE FREEDOM I am a multiple sclerosis sufferer and I take cannabis. Cannabis is the best way for me to relieve the constant pain I am in from my condition and I dont see why I should be regarded as a criminal and risk prosecution for using this natural herbal remedy. I recognise that a huge number of people suffering from a range of illnesses and ailments - including stress that effects almost everyone - could also benefit from a legal supply of this plant, or from being allowed to grow it, as it is a plant from Mother earth.. I have many friends in similar positions to myself with cerebral palsy, arthritis and heart conditions who all find relief through the use of cannabis. They are all informed, intelligent adults whose lives have been made considerably easier through cannabis, yet the present law threatens to criminalise them. In addition, billions of pounds a year are spent in the UK trying to catch and prosecuting so-called recreational cannabis users, at public expense and to no positive effect. Many doctors and even many police want to see cannabis legalised and it has been declared by scientists as safer than aspirin. There are millions of otherwise law-abiding people who are criminalized by this outdated and unwanted law. By voting for me, your Legalise Cannabis Alliance candidate for Milton Keynes South West, you can help send the next Government a clear message that we want the law changed.
